I have posted a new test file, OffsetGrad8.jpg, developed by Tyler Boley. The 8-bit grayscale image is a series of 100 to 0 grayscale wedges running horizontally but each one is slightly offset from the one above and below. The result is that if there are any flat spots or reversals in the tone ramp of the ink/workflow being used, they are very easy to see as diagonal bands and it is easy to locate the tonal ranges which need correction. Try printing it out with your favorite ink, paper and workflow.
